The Facts Of Aging Aging of the skin is characterized by external signs; wrinkles, lines, thinning, sagging, discoloration, age spots and dullness of the complexion. The aging process begins early, but we don’t always see the physical manifestations of aging until our 30’s or 40’s. One of the contributing factors to the aging of the skin is a decreased production of collagen. Collagen is a fibrous protein that works as a supportive structure for the inner layer of the skin and as scaffolding for the body. As we age, irregularities and gaps develop in the collagen mesh and eventually that leads to wrinkles. Elastin, which helps to keep skin tight and flexible, and enables skin to snap back into place, gradually depletes as we age. When we age the skin turnover cycle slows down and dead skin cells don’t shed as quickly as before. An average healthy skin turnover is every 28 days but, as we get older, turnover slows down to 40 - 50 days and past the age of 70 it takes a couple of months for our skin to create new skin cells. Dead skin layers accumulate and leave the skin dull and rough. The FYM The FYM is a blend of yoga-like body postures and facial exercises that improve your appearance and sense of well-being. The Truth About Your Face and Wrinkles The facial muscles are delicate, small, fine and flat and they control facial expressions. We move our facial muscles unconsciously throughout the day, and as a result, move the overlying skin. When the same movement is repeated over and over, the skin begins to form a visible line/ indentation even when the face is not moving. This leads to wrinkles over time. These lines and indentations can be softened and decreased or even vanish if the facial muscles are relaxed and their movements are corrected. Botox uses this theory and “freezes” the facial muscles. It is a temporary solution since Botox injections wear off within 3 to 6 months. Botox also has reported side effects such as tight feelings of the affected areas, headaches, anxiety, and depression. Botox suppresses certain muscles and can result in uneven facial expressions and asymmetry in the face. On the other hand, conscious facial exercises in the FYM add more symmetry to your face. We see beauty in symmetry and Copyright, faceyogamethod.com, 2012, All rights reserved Introduction 15 symmetrical faces look more beautiful and attractive. Collagen enhanced creams are temporary treatments since they usually only penetrate the top layers of the skin. Since the skin naturally turns over and sheds every day, we lose the benefits of creams very quickly. The FYM does not directly rebuild collagen fibers nor elastin, but rather it works the muscles, which support the skin. The exercises work by building a strong foundation and strengthening the muscles under the skin. Gravity and The Face We learned about Newton’s law of gravity at school. Gravity helps us to stand. Copyright, faceyogamethod.com, 2012, All rights reserved PART 1: The Face Yoga Method 27 CHAPTER 6 Five Fundamental Steps for a Healthy FYM Practice 1 Find: Find the acupressure points and dormant muscles. Usually acupressure points are tender and/or sometimes there is a little indentation. Finding dormant muscles and moving them can be very difficult at first and it may take practice to find them. The more you practice, the easier it gets. Do not give up. Practice makes perfect! 2 Resist: The FYM is a muscle resistance exercise. By resisting the target muscles blood flow is decreased. When the resistance is released the blood flow increases and oxygen and nutrients flow in to the body and as a result build up the muscles. 3 Relax: Relaxing the muscles after creating resistance is a very important part of the exercises. Relaxation releases the tightness and tension from your face and body. As a result it promotes better circulation, which is a very important aspect of the FYM. 4 Visualize: At first, you may not be able to isolate and move the muscles. Do not worry! It may take some time but keep practicing. Visualize the face muscles you are trying to move. It is also great stimulation for your brain. 5 Have Fun: If you are really serious about getting good results, have fun practicing! Your face shows your emotions. If you are having fun making funny faces, it shows on your face! Copyright, faceyogamethod.com, 2012, All rights reserved PART 2: The Face Yoga Method Exercises 45 CHAPTER 9 The Eye Area It has been said many times that “the eyes are the windows to the soul.” Like it or not, the eye area shows the truth about your age. Different from other facial skin, the skin around the eye area is extremely thin and sensitive and it gets multiple workouts throughout the day. Smiling, squinting and other frequent eye movements make the eye area prone to dryness and wrinkles. Puffiness and dark circles show up more often as we age. Gravity also plays a role and sagging upper eyelids can make your eyes look small and sleepy. Eye stress often makes you look tired and older. In order to keep a youthful look, the eye area should be well taken care of. The following exercises work on the muscles around the eyes. Some poses make you more relaxed and other poses help to decrease/prevent puffiness, crow’s feet and lift up the corners of the eyes. This is a very delicate area so do not put too much pressure on it or stretch the skin around the eyes. If your eye area feels dry make sure and put on moisturizer before you begin these exercises. Copyright, faceyogamethod.com, 2012, All rights reserved 74 Face Yoga Method® CHAPTER 12 The Nasolabial Folds Diminisher The nasolabial folds are also called “laugh lines,” or “smile lines.” They run along the sides of the mouth. In your twenties, you may notice short lines running from each side of the nose even when you are not smiling. As we age, cheek muscles sag, sometimes resulting in extra fat and excess skin on the cheeks. Nasolabial folds get deeper and longer and eventually they can reach to the corners of the mouth. The following poses work on the nasolabial folds, stretching the lines, pushing out the lines from the inside and lifting the cheek muscles. Copyright, faceyogamethod.com, 2012, All rights reserved BONUS SECTION 1 (Bonus Chapters 1 & 2) The Ultimate Guide To The Face Yoga Method ® PART 3 The Face Yoga Method® for Target Areas “Wrinkles should merely indicate where smiles have been.” -- Mark Twain 102 Face Yoga Method® BONUS CHAPTER 1 The Acupressure Push The Acupressure Push works wonders by stimulating the body at a much deeper level. In Eastern medicine, it is believed that there are several hundred acupoints along the meridians (the imaginary pathways in the body along which vital energy flows). Applying slight pressure to certain pressure points on the body can affect specific organs in the body, regulate blood circulation, and relieve stiffness and tightness in the body, especially in the neck and face areas. Stimulating the pressure points by massaging them will not only increase blood circulation but also relax tight muscles and as a result bring more peace and beauty to your face and mind. Sinus problems, tired eyes, bloodshot eyes, headaches and stress all show up on your face. Removing these negative conditions through acupressure will result in a calm, serene face.
